历法更新
### 历法更新:适应时代发展的必然选择
在人类历史的长河中,历法作为记录时间、划分年代的重要工具,始终扮演着举足轻重的角色。随着科技的进步和社会的发展,传统的历法已经难以满足现代社会的需求。因此,历法的更新成为必然趋势,它不仅是对传统文化的传承与发扬,更是对时代变迁的积极回应。
**一、历法更新的原因**
1. **科技发展的推动**
近年来,科技的飞速发展给人们的生活带来了诸多便利。电子计算机的广泛应用使得数据处理能力大大提高,这为历法的更新提供了有力的技术支持。此外,现代通讯手段的普及也让人们对时间的掌控更加精准,对历法的精确性提出了更高的要求。
2. **社会变革的影响**
随着社会的不断进步和变革,传统的历法体系逐渐暴露出其局限性。例如,公历(格里高利历)虽然在全球范围内被广泛采用,但在某些地区和文化背景下仍存在不便之处。因此,历法的更新需要与时俱进,以适应社会变革的需求。
3. **文化传承的需要**
历法不仅是记录时间的工具,更是文化传承的重要载体。通过历法的更新,可以更好地传承和弘扬传统文化,增强民族认同感和文化自信心。
**二、历法更新的主要内容**
1. **历法体系的改革**
传统的历法体系往往以地球绕太阳转一圈的时间为基础,将一年划分为365天或366天。然而,这种划分方式并不能完全反映宇宙的实际运行规律。因此,在历法更新过程中,需要对历法体系进行改革,使其更加符合天文学和地球科学的研究成果。
2. **历法时间的精确化**
随着科技的发展,人们对时间的掌控越来越精准。因此,在历法更新中,需要对历法时间进行精确化处理,提高其精确度。例如,可以将回归年的长度计算得更加精确,从而使得历法时间更加符合实际。
3. **历法文化的传承与创新**
历法的更新不仅仅是时间的调整,更是文化传承与创新的过程。在更新过程中,需要保留传统历法中的精华部分,如二十四节气等,同时引入现代元素和理念,使历法更加符合现代社会的需求。
**三、历法更新的挑战与对策**
1. **挑战**
历法更新面临着诸多挑战,如传统观念的束缚、利益格局的调整等。这些挑战需要我们以开放的心态去面对和解决。
2. **对策**
为了应对这些挑战,我们需要采取一系列对策。首先,要加强宣传和教育,提高公众对历法更新的认识和理解;其次,要建立健全相关法律法规,保障历法更新的顺利进行;最后,要充分发挥社会各界的力量,形成推动历法更新的合力。
总之,历法的更新是时代发展的必然要求。通过历法的更新,我们可以更好地记录历史、传承文化、把握现在、展望未来。让我们携手共进,为推动历法的更新和发展贡献自己的力量。
更多精彩文章: K均值算法
K-means算法是一种非常流行的聚类算法,它属于无监督学习的一种。该算法通过迭代的方式,将输入数据划分为K个不同的类或者簇,使得每个数据点与其所属类的中心之间的距离平方和最小。K-means算法在许多领域都有广泛的应用,如市场细分、文档聚类、图像分割等。
以下是关于K-means算法的详细解释:
一、算法原理
K-means算法的原理相对简单,它基于距离度量来进行类簇的划分。首先,算法会随机选择K个数据点作为初始的质心。然后,算法会计算每个数据点到每个质心的距离,并将每个数据点分配给距离最近的质心所代表的类。接下来,算法会重新计算每个类的质心,并再次进行数据点的分配。这个过程会不断重复,直到满足某个停止条件,例如达到预设的迭代次数,或数据点的分配不再发生变化。
二、算法步骤
1. 初始化:选择K个数据点作为初始质心。
2. 分配数据点:计算每个数据点到每个质心的距离,并将每个数据点分配给距离最近的质心所代表的类。
3. 更新质心:重新计算每个类的质心,即类内所有数据点的平均值。
4. 停止条件:当满足预设的迭代次数,或数据点的分配不再发生变化时,停止算法。
5. 返回结果:输出每个类的质心和每个数据点所属的类。
三、算法优缺点
K-means算法的优点包括:
* 易于理解和实现:K-means算法的原理相对简单,易于理解和实现。
* 适用于大规模数据:K-means算法对于大规模数据集的处理性能较好,因为它可以并行计算。
* 无监督学习:K-means算法是一种无监督学习方法,不需要标签数据,因此适用于许多应用场景。
然而,K-means算法也存在一些缺点:
* 算法效果受初始质心影响:K-means算法的效果受初始质心选择的影响较大,不同的初始质心可能导致不同的聚类结果。
* 对异常值敏感:K-means算法对异常值较为敏感,异常值可能会对聚类结果产生较大的影响。
* 簇内距离和簇间距离的不平衡:K-means算法可能会导致簇内距离较小,而簇间距离较大,这可能会影响聚类效果。
四、应用场景
K-means算法在许多领域都有广泛的应用,如:
* 市场细分:根据消费者的购买行为和偏好,将消费者划分为不同的群体,以便进行更精准的市场营销。
* 文档聚类:将相似的文档归为一类,以便进行文档摘要和主题建模。
* 图像分割:将图像中的相似区域归为一类,以便进行图像压缩和特征提取。
* 语音识别:将相似的语音信号归为一类,以便进行语音识别和语音合成。
总之,K-means算法是一种强大的聚类算法,适用于许多不同的应用场景。然而,需要注意的是,K-means算法也存在一些缺点,如对初始质心的敏感性、对异常值的敏感性和簇内距离和簇间距离的不平衡等。在实际应用中,需要根据具体场景选择合适的聚类算法,并注意解决可能出现的这些问题。